Blackbird Interactive
Expression of Interest: Senior / Intermediate Software Engineer (Unreal Engine 5 Rendering)
Be an Early Applicant
Work on enhancing rendering features and performance for a UE5 project, collaborating with artists and tech leads. Responsibilities include optimizing real-time rendering systems and addressing visual artifacts and stability issues.
Blackbird Interactive is a creative-fueled, future-driven, independent game studio where the best talent in the industry can find long-term careers to help grow their abilities while working on a wide range of projects, which encompass world-class IPs as well as our own creations across multiple genres.
In 2022, we announced that our studio is implementing a four-day work week as well as supporting in-studio, remote within Canada, and hybrid work arrangements as permanent options to our employees.
We are building a talent pool for future Rendering Engineers (intermediate or senior) to help build and optimize a visually ambitious UE5 title. You will work across real-time rendering systems and content pipelines with a focus on Nanite, Lumen, and World Partition. Console experience (PS5, Xbox Series X|S, Switch 2) is a major bonus. This role is remote-friendly in Canada (Pacific-time overlap required).
What You’ll Tackle
- Own and evolve rendering features and performance for a UE5 project across PC and consoles.
- Drive visual quality and scalability using UE5’s modern rendering stack, including Nanite, Lumen, virtual shadow maps, and temporal upscaling.
- Profile and optimize GPU and CPU frame time, frame pacing, and hitching using Unreal Insights and rendering capture and analysis tools.
- Partner with art and tech art to define content constraints and best practices for performance-friendly assets, materials, and lighting.
- Support large-world production with World Partition, including streaming strategy, HLOD workflows, and memory behavior.
- Diagnose and resolve visual artifacts and stability issues, such as lighting/shadow issues, temporal instability, and rendering regressions.
- Contribute to rendering-related tooling and workflows, such as debug views, performance reporting, and validation checks.
- Provide clear technical communication to production and stakeholders on constraints, trade-offs, and risk.
You’ll Thrive Here If You
- 4+ years of professional game development experience (we are hiring at both intermediate and senior levels; title/level will match experience).Strong Unreal Engine 5 (or UE4 plus meaningful UE5 experience) and modern C++ skills.
- Solid understanding of real-time rendering fundamentals, including lighting, shadows, materials, post-processing, and temporal techniques.
- Demonstrated experience improving performance and stability in a production environment.
- Comfortable collaborating with cross-disciplinary partners to align visual targets with platform budgets.
- Ability to take ownership, deliver maintainable solutions, and contribute constructively to team standards.
Bonus XP
- Shipped at least one title on PS5, Xbox Series X|S, or Nintendo hardware, especially with rendering and performance responsibility.
- Hands-on experience shipping with Nanite and Lumen, including scalability strategies and artifact mitigation.
- Experience with World Partition and large-world streaming and HLOD pipelines.
- Familiarity with Niagara and real-time VFX performance considerations.
- Experience with platform GPU profiling and capture workflows (for example RenderDoc, PIX, and equivalent console tooling).Experience building rendering or performance tooling that improves team velocity and regression detection.
Interested in connecting? Please submit an application, letting us know when you’re next available. From there, if your profile is a good match, we will be in touch with more information.
Top Skills
C++
Unreal Engine 5
Similar Jobs
Artificial Intelligence • Cloud • Computer Vision • Hardware • Internet of Things • Software
The Senior Security Engineer will manage and operate vulnerability management, collaborate with teams to remediate vulnerabilities, and improve security workflows. Responsibilities include maintaining vulnerability tools, generating compliance reports, and participating in security investigations.
Top Skills:
Aws Cloud ServicesAws LambdaCvssDastEpssGoPythonSastScaSemgrepTerraformTinesVulnerability Management PlatformsWiz
Blockchain • eCommerce • Fintech • Payments • Software • Financial Services • Cryptocurrency
Join Cash Trust Identity as a Software Engineer to enhance customer identity systems, focusing on security and reliability. Deliver high-quality solutions, mentor junior engineers, and collaborate across teams.
Top Skills:
Api DesignData ModelingDistributed Systems
Blockchain • eCommerce • Fintech • Payments • Software • Financial Services • Cryptocurrency
As a Senior Data Scientist for Bitcoin at Block, you'll drive product strategy, analyze experiments, and build data tools to enhance bitcoin adoption across Cash App and Square.
Top Skills:
AirflowAmplitudeBitcoinBlockchain AnalyticsLightning NetworkLookerModePrefectSnowflakeSQLTableau
What you need to know about the Calgary Tech Scene
Employees can spend up to one-third of their life at work, so choosing the right company is crucial, not just for the job itself but for the company culture as well. While startups often offer dynamic culture and growth opportunities, large corporations provide benefits like career development and networking, especially appealing to recent graduates. Fortunately, Calgary stands out as a hub for both, recognized as one of Startup Genome's Top 100 Emerging Ecosystems, while also playing host to a number of multinational enterprises. In Calgary, job seekers can find a wide range of opportunities.


